Downtown Music Productions Presents Sometimes Satie Featuring Music of Satie and Milhaud on June 17 in New York City Downtown Music Productions, Mimi Stern-Wolfe, Artistic Director, will present 'Sometimes Satie' - An East Village Version of Mostly Mozart on Sunday, June 17 - 3 PM at St. Mark's Church in the Bowery, 131 E. 10th Street at 2nd Avenue. Suggested donation for the concert is $15. This concert will feature Erik Satie's Socrate, Ludions, Gymnopedie, Sports et Divertissements and other of his whimsical and charming chamber works, along with Darius Milhaud's Sonnets and a special showing of the Rene Clair 1924 classic Entr'acte, with music and brief appearance by Satie. The program will be performed by helden tenor Gilles Denizot, soprano Eileen Clark, violinist Marilyn Dubow, percussionist Sam Lazzara and pianist Mimi Stern-Wolfe.
